Супер новичок. Проблема с загрузкой кода и ардуино?

Только сегодня забрал ардуинку с почты, поставил на комп все без проблем, написал самый простенький код с мигающим светодиодом на ардуинке, а мне выдает ошибку
image
image
image

Искал инфу в инете, что то попробовал ничего не помогло, заметил что ошибка пропадет если просто вытащить ЮСБ и вставить обратно и код начинает загрузку, НО тут появляется вторая проблема, бесконечная загрузка, скеч просто грузится и ничего больше не происходит, ждал минут 10
image
В СОМ4 CH340 СТОИТ

Проверьте на компе скорость порта, чтобы была 115200

и загрущик чтоб был Old Bootloader

“Супер новичку” от старпёра:

И сразу “памагити!”!

А самому порыться, потрахаться, сеть посёрфить? С месячишко хотя бы? Вы для чего Ардуину покупали? Чтобы заниматься с нею или чтобы на форум постить?

1 лайк

а форумы для чего тогда )))

Почитайте, пожалуйста, правила форума!
Вставлять в сообщение скриншоты с текстом или ошибкой - моветон и неуважение к другим участникам.
Пожалуйста, приведите сообщение об ошибке текстом и полностью.

avrdude: Version 6.3-20190619
Copyright (c) 2000-2005 Brian Dean, http://www.bdmicro.com/
Copyright (c) 2007-2014 Joerg Wunsch

     System wide configuration file is "C:\Users\cheop\AppData\Local\Arduino15\packages\arduino\tools\avrdude\6.3.0-arduino17/etc/avrdude.conf"

     Using Port                    : COM4
     Using Programmer              : arduino
     Overriding Baud Rate          : 57600

avrdude: ser_open(): can’t open device “\.\COM4”: �������� � �������.

avrdude done. Thank you.

Failed uploading: uploading error: exit status 1

Если вытащить из юсб и опять запустить, ошибки не будет, но будет бесконечная загрузка

Выяснил что через МариаМол код работает, а через обычный софт ардуины нет

а что это?
я знаю МарджинКолл… а МариаМолл нет.

http://dalpix.com/mariamole

Ладно, вроде бы я все починил, но теперь другая проблема)
На LCD 1602 не выводится текст) Все компилится, загружается без ошибок, но текста нет, крутилку крутил не помогло

они бывают по разному подключены, через I2C?

Уже не до схемы и кода, хоть бы это сказал?

Да через I2C, вот код
image
Правда на счет адреса 0x24 я не уверен)) У меня через сканер в выводе ничего не показывает… может я что то так не делаю. Просто загружаю скетч сканера он выдает avrdude: Version 6.3-20190619
Copyright (c) 2000-2005 Brian Dean, http://www.bdmicro.com/
Copyright (c) 2007-2014 Joerg Wunsch

     System wide configuration file is "C:\Users\cheop\AppData\Local\Arduino15\packages\arduino\tools\avrdude\6.3.0-arduino17/etc/avrdude.conf"

     Using Port                    : COM2
     Using Programmer              : arduino
     Overriding Baud Rate          : 57600
     AVR Part                      : ATmega328P
     Chip Erase delay              : 9000 us
     PAGEL                         : PD7
     BS2                           : PC2
     RESET disposition             : dedicated
     RETRY pulse                   : SCK
     serial program mode           : yes
     parallel program mode         : yes
     Timeout                       : 200
     StabDelay                     : 100
     CmdexeDelay                   : 25
     SyncLoops                     : 32
     ByteDelay                     : 0
     PollIndex                     : 3
     PollValue                     : 0x53
     Memory Detail                 :

                              Block Poll               Page                       Polled
       Memory Type Mode Delay Size  Indx Paged  Size   Size #Pages MinW  MaxW   ReadBack
       ----------- ---- ----- ----- ---- ------ ------ ---- ------ ----- ----- ---------
       eeprom        65    20     4    0 no       1024    4      0  3600  3600 0xff 0xff
       flash         65     6   128    0 yes     32768  128    256  4500  4500 0xff 0xff
       lfuse          0     0     0    0 no          1    0      0  4500  4500 0x00 0x00
       hfuse          0     0     0    0 no          1    0      0  4500  4500 0x00 0x00
       efuse          0     0     0    0 no          1    0      0  4500  4500 0x00 0x00
       lock           0     0     0    0 no          1    0      0  4500  4500 0x00 0x00
       calibration    0     0     0    0 no          1    0      0     0     0 0x00 0x00
       signature      0     0     0    0 no          3    0      0     0     0 0x00 0x00

     Programmer Type : Arduino
     Description     : Arduino
     Hardware Version: 2
     Firmware Version: 1.16
     Vtarget         : 0.0 V
     Varef           : 0.0 V
     Oscillator      : Off
     SCK period      : 0.1 us

avrdude: AVR device initialized and ready to accept instructions

Reading | ################################################## | 100% 0.00s

avrdude: Device signature = 0x1e950f (probably m328p)
avrdude: reading input file “C:\Users\cheop\AppData\Local\Temp\arduino-sketch-3F610FF66E157A67506BCCA6688F5109/i2c_scanner.ino.hex”
avrdude: writing flash (4146 bytes):

Writing | ################################################## | 100% 1.17s

avrdude: 4146 bytes of flash written

avrdude done. Thank you.

а в мониторе порта посмотреть не пробовал?

А вам разве не говорили про скриншоты?

в параллельном режиме не может не работать, значит I2C адрес неверный, так сказал мой нехрустальный шар )))

Говорили, но “пока живут на свете …” не будем показывать пальцами :frowning:

Это в “Дровницу” надо, пока не позно.

5 лет назад последний релиз…